This document describes a system that uses Zigbee wireless technology and sensors to monitor air pollution parameters in real-time. The system includes sensor nodes that measure pollutants like CO2, SO2, and NO2 and transmit the data via Zigbee to a central receiver. The receiver interfaces with a GPS module and database to record and geotag the pollution levels. The system was tested with 4 transmitter nodes sending data to a single receiver node. Results showed graphs of pollution levels over time and across the different nodes, demonstrating real-time air quality monitoring.
